RDMA/rtrs-srv: Replace atomic_t with percpu_ref for ids_inflight
ids_inflight is used to track the inflight IOs. But the use of atomic_t variable can cause performance drops and can also become a performance bottleneck. This commit replaces the use of atomic_t with a percpu_ref structure. The advantage it offers is, it doesn't check if the reference has fallen to 0, until the user explicitly signals it to; and that is done by the percpu_ref_kill() function call. After that, the percpu_ref structure behaves like an atomic_t and for every put call, checks whether the reference has fallen to 0 or not. rtrs_srv_stats_rdma_to_str shows the count of ids_inflight as 0 for user-mode tools not to be confused.
